Question

J'ai besoin de montrer un PDF à mon point de vue et de zoomer et de le faire défiler. J'ai essayé d'utiliser le Exemple d'Apple. Cela fonctionne, mais lorsque je fais un zoom dans / out, l'image semble être très pixélisée et le résultat est très mauvais ... pouvez-vous m'aider à éviter la mauvaise qualité lorsque je zoome (lorsque je termine le zoom, le PDF est affiché correctement. ..)

Merci d'avance.

Était-ce utile?

La solution

Le zoom est implémenté de cette façon pour réduire l'utilisation des ressources pendant le zoom, car le rendu d'une page PDF peut être très intensif en ressources. Pendant le zoom, une version bitmap de la page est utilisée pour l'affichage et lorsque le zoom se termine, la page PDF est à nouveau rendue. Vous pouvez implémenter le rendu continu des pages pendant le zoom, mais j'ai peur que le résultat soit inutilisable.

Autres conseils

Notez que cela ne répond pas vraiment à votre question, mais je ne pense pas que la pixélation soit un problème. Les quelques millisecondes où le PDF est pixélisé ne sont pas un gros problème et seront à peine remarqués. Les applications Apple le font aussi comme ceci, je pense - ou du moins elles ne mettent pas constamment à jour l'image / PDF.

Licencié sous: CC-BY-SA avec attribution
Non affilié à StackOverflow
scroll top